ARCHIVED
This job listing has been archived and is no longer accepting applications.
MisuJob - AI Job Search Platform MisuJob

Senior Software Engineer I

Surveymonkey

Canada - Remote (Ottawa) Remote permanent

Posted: February 27, 2026

Interested in this position?

Create a free account to apply with AI-powered matching

Quick Summary

Senior Software Engineer I: Develops software applications that combine powerful capabilities with intuitive design to serve every use case, from customer experience to employee engagement, market research to payment forms. Requires expertise in software development, data analysis, and research. Collaborates with cross-functional teams to deliver high-quality products.

Job Description

SurveyMonkey is the world’s most popular platform for surveys and forms, built for business—loved by users. We combine powerful capabilities with intuitive design, effectively serving every use case, from customer experience to employee engagement, market research to payment and registration forms. With built-in research expertise and AI-powered technology, it’s like having a team of expert researchers at your fingertips.

Trusted by millions—from startups to Fortune 500 companies—SurveyMonkey helps teams gather insights and information that inspire better decisions, create experiences people love, and drive business growth. Discover how at surveymonkey.com.

What we’re looking for

The dynamic Respondent Experience team is seeking a full-stack Senior Software Engineer with strong frontend experience to design and develop features that will shape the future of the survey-taking experience. We are looking for a passionate problem-solver committed to maintaining high quality and strict accessibility requirements. You will report to the Engineering Manager on the Respondent Experience team.

What you’ll be working on

• Develop new features by creating technical specs, coding, and tracking post-release technical metrics while ensuring we meet our accessibility standards

• Contribute to the migration of our systems from Jinja, REST, and Python into React, GraphQL and Next.js

• Focus on code testability through the use of pytest and Jest

• Investigate and address issues with performance, security, maintainability, reliability, and scalability

• Bring your own ideas in working with product, design, and our partners to add value for our customers

• Monitor and troubleshoot systems, ensuring high availability and compliance

• Identify vulnerabilities and apply preventive measures to maintain a secure environment

• Participate in on-call rotation for critical support

• Opportunities to contribute to the broader Engineering organization through Guilds and Working Groups

We’d love to hear from people with

• 5+ years frontend web development experience working on high-traffic, highly-visible sites using modern Javascript, CSS and HTML

• Strong experience with React (hooks, component design, performance optimizations) and familiarity with TypeScript

• Experience with GraphQL (Apollo or equivalent) and integrating frontend apps with GraphQL backends

• Experience designing, maintaining, and integrating with REST APIs

• Experience diagnosing and improving web performance (Core Web Vitals, Lighthouse)

• Experience with Python web frameworks (Pyramid)

• Experience developing features which meet WCAG Accessibility guidelines is a plus

• Experience conducting code reviews and mentoring others

• Strong interest in AI and experience with AI coding tools such as Cursor or Claude Code to accelerate your work

• Excellent communication skills and the ability to work with both co-located and remote engineers and cross-functional partners

• Experience with Agile methodologies and ceremonies

• Bachelor's degree in Computer Science, Software Engineering, or a related field, or equivalent

#LI-remote

Why SurveyMonkey? We’re glad you asked

At SurveyMonkey, curiosity powers everything we do. We’re a global company where people from all backgrounds can make an impact, build meaningful connections, and grow their careers. Our teams work in a flexible, hybrid environment with thoughtfully designed offices and programs like the CHOICE Fund to help employees thrive in work and life.

We’ve been trusted by organizations for over 25 years, and we’re just getting started. Our milestones include celebrating a quarter-century of curiosity with 25 acts of giving, opening new hubs in Costa Rica and India, crossing the threshold of 100 billion questions answered, and earning recognition as one of the Most Inspiring Workplaces across North America and Asia.

We live our company values—like championing inclusion and making it happen—by embedding them into how we hire, collaborate, and grow. They help shape everything from our culture to our business decisions. Come join us and see where your curiosity can take you.

Our commitment to an inclusive workplace

SurveyMonkey is an equal opportunity employer committed to providing a workplace free from harassment and discrimination. We celebrate the unique differences of our employees because that is what drives curiosity, innovation, and the success of our business. We do not discriminate on the basis of race, religion, color, national origin, gender, sexual orientation, gender identity or expression, age, marital status, veteran status, disability status, pregnancy, parental status, genetic information, political affiliation, or any other status protected by the laws or regulations in the locations where we operate. Accommodations are available for applicants with disabilities.

Why Apply Through MisuJob?

AI-Powered Job Matching: MisuJob uses advanced artificial intelligence to analyze your skills, experience, and career goals. Our matching algorithm compares your profile against thousands of job requirements to find positions where you have the highest chance of success. This saves you hours of manual job searching and ensures you only see relevant opportunities.

One-Click Applications: Once you create your profile, applying to jobs is effortless. Your resume and cover letter are automatically tailored to highlight the most relevant experience for each position. You can apply to multiple jobs in minutes, not hours.

Career Intelligence: Beyond job matching, MisuJob provides valuable career insights. See how your skills compare to market demands, identify skill gaps to address, and understand salary benchmarks for your experience level. Make data-driven decisions about your career path.

Frequently Asked Questions

How do I apply for this position?

Click the "Register to Apply" button above to create a free MisuJob account. Once registered, you can apply with one click and track your application status in your dashboard.

Is MisuJob free for job seekers?

Yes, MisuJob is completely free for job seekers. Create your profile, get matched with jobs, and apply without any cost. We help you find your dream job without any hidden fees.

How does AI matching work?

Our AI analyzes your resume, skills, and experience to understand your professional profile. It then compares this against job requirements using natural language processing to calculate a match percentage. Higher matches mean better fit for the role.

Can I apply to jobs in other countries?

Absolutely. MisuJob features jobs from companies worldwide, including remote positions. Filter by location or look for remote opportunities to find jobs that match your preferences.

Ready to Apply?

Join thousands of job seekers using MisuJob's AI to find and apply to their dream jobs automatically.

Register to Apply